I know many of you can relate to this challenge. Honestly, it’s one I see with almost every leader I coach. Most leaders think avoiding conflict saves time and energy. The truth? You’re paying a “conflict avoidance tax,” and it’s more expensive than you realize. Every unaddressed tension compounds interest: decreased performance, passive aggression, team fragmentation, and your own mental bandwidth drain.
This week, calculate your conflict avoidance tax. Identify one conversation you’ve been postponing and schedule it within 48 hours. The cost of avoidance always exceeds the cost of courage.

Book of the Week
Difficult Conversations: How to Discuss What Matters Most by Douglas Stone, Bruce Patton & Sheila Heen
This week’s book tackles a theme many of us quietly struggle with: conflict avoidance. We chose Difficult Conversations: How to Discuss What Matters Most because leadership (and life) requires us to address what’s uncomfortable. Not avoid it. This book offers practical, research-backed tools to help you raise tough issues, manage emotions, and stay grounded without triggering defensiveness.
Must-Read Article of the Week
“The Hidden Cost of Avoiding Difficult Conversations” by Christine @ U Transition
This week, we are leaning into difficult conversations rather than avoiding them. In “The Hidden Costs of Avoiding Difficult Conversations,” the author stresses that avoidance often leads to long-term stress, broken trust, and team disengagement. The article clearly outlines why we avoid these moments and the very real personal and business costs of doing so. A timely reminder that the conversations we’re most tempted to postpone are often the ones that matter most.
